Drawing - Investigating Line

UPDATED 20150617 11:27:43

This course will guide you through understanding the function of line and it's role in depicting form and space.You will develop a greater understanding of liner a drawing through a series of practical exercises. This will enable you to improve your observational skills; measurement, perspective and pictorial space will be studied through structured exercises focused on careful observation. The course will be based in our new drawing studio at Richmond Art School.
